Business Risk Management - Carlow
The imperative of the 21st century business environment, risk management is a holistic management construct for identifying potential threats, risks, and vulnerabilities in an organisation and its business enterprise. It concerns ongoing, never-ending strategies to evaluate and mitigate potential disruptions, and encompasses resiliency planning, prevention, crisis management, business continuity management, and technology recovery. As such, the ability to contribute to enterprise risk planning and execution is an important skill for many business leaders. Thus, this course is designed for business owners or people that want to upskill towards senior executive Levels within larger organisations. The primary objective of the MSc in Business Risk Management is to develop professionals who can take on enterprise risk challenges in today’s turbulent business world, enhancing business value by providing analytical and technological solutions that mitigate risk across entire business enterprises.
Subjects taught
What subjects will I study ?
Strategy, Process and Leadership
Organisational Risk Management
Contemporary Issues in Strategic Management
Performance Management and Risk
Leadership and Risk Management
Financial Risk Management
Risk Analytics
Research Project for Risk Management
Entry requirements
The entry criteria for the following Awards at level 9 isthat applicants progress from L8 major qualification with aminimum 2:2 or an equivalent professional qualification suchas ACCA or CIMA.
All applicants will be considered on a case-by-case basis.Applicants who do not have a Level 8 qualification at a 2.2award level and who have relevant work experience and orother certificates and qualifications may also be consideredthrough the Universitys RPL procedures. Relevant professionalexperience may be considered and individuals will be assessedon a case-by-case basis through RPL procedures.
South East Technological University reserves the right to require applicants to attend for an interview to determine their suitability for the programme.
Application dates
Application Deadline 28 Aug 2026
Duration
2 years, part-time.
Enrolment dates
Next intake September 2026.
Post Course Info
Study & Career Opportunities
This is a unique qualification in IrishHigher Education. Most postgraduateBusiness Management qualificationsfocus on the successful running of anorganisation as an ongoing concern,but few level qualifications in Businessfocus on the risk-based analysis ofleadership within business and thepitfalls to be aware of in the successfulnavigation of business throughinevitable turbulent times.
The primary objective of the MScin Business Risk Management is todevelop professionals who can take onenterprise risk challenges in todaysturbulent business world, enhancingbusiness value by providing analyticaland technological solutions thatmitigate risk across entire businessenterprises.
The Masters offers participantsan opportunity to reflect on theirprofessional practice and gain atheoretical and critical perspectiveof issues associated with RiskManagement.
Graduates may pursue Level 10 (PhD) study opportunities upon successful completion of this programme.
More details
Qualification letters
MSc
Qualifications
Degree - Masters (Level 9 NFQ)
Attendance type
Part time,Evening
Apply to
Course provider
